His very first victim was a young fashion student, Anthony Walgate (23years) who also served as a part-time escort.

Port met his victims via online gay and bisexual social networks and dating or hookup apps, and constructed biographies in which he made false claims about his background, including one in which he pretended to have graduated from Oxford University and served in the Royal Navy. In another he gave his occupation as a special needs teacher. Port used gamma-hydroxybutyric acid (GHB), a date rape drug, adding it to drinks given to his victims, raping them, and murdering four of them in his flat in Barking. The prosecution said “postmortem examinations on the four young men who died revealed that each had died from a drug overdose featuring high levels of GHB”, but Port surreptitiously used other drugs on his victims: amyl nitrite (poppers), Viagra, mephedrone, and methamphetamine (crystal meth).

In 2015, Port was charged with four counts of murder and four of administering a poison. At the Old Bailey in June 2016, prosecutors added six more counts of administering a poison, seven charges of rape and four of sexual assault. He also faced four alternative charges of manslaughter. Port appeared via video link from HM Prison Belmarsh and denied all charges.

Where is Stephen Port now?

Stephen, 48, was jailed for the rape and murder of Anthony Walgate, Gabriel Kovari, Daniel Whitworth and Jack Taylor and he is serving a whole-life term for the murders of in Barking, East London.
